Quick Verdict

Macquarie Transaction Account is best suited to Australians who want a debit card for everyday and international spending without Macquarie international purchase fees. Its strongest value is a simple fee model for travel use, including no Macquarie fee on overseas ATM withdrawals and international purchases. The main trade-off is that third parties may still charge fees, such as international ATM operators or overseas merchants’ banks.

At a Glance

  • Account fee: Macquarie states no fees on Transaction Accounts
  • Foreign transaction fee on purchases: $0 (Macquarie fee)
  • Overseas ATM withdrawals: No Macquarie fee; international ATM operators may charge their own fee
  • Domestic ATM transactions: Free, and Macquarie states domestic ATM operator fees are refunded
  • Eligibility summary: Online opening in about 3 minutes if aged 12+ with a permanent Australian residential address, email and mobile number, and applying as an individual (single or joint)
  • Mobile wallet support: Apple Pay and Google Pay are supported

FX Fees and Exchange Rate Policy

Macquarie states that foreign-currency purchases are converted to Australian dollars using the Mastercard FX Rate. In-app and online banking can show an approximate AUD amount while the transaction is pending, then the final posted amount updates once settlement occurs.

Worked example for a 1000 USD equivalent spend:

  • If 1000 USD converts to A$X using the Mastercard FX Rate, Macquarie states it does not charge international purchase fees, so the Macquarie fee component is $0 and the transaction posts at A$X (noting the final settled amount may differ from the pending estimate).

Travel Benefits and Protections

For travel use, Macquarie highlights $0 international fees on overseas purchases and no Macquarie fee for overseas ATM cash withdrawals. It also provides travel-mode features in the mobile app, including exchange-rate visibility and international support details.

Travel insurance coverage and card-protection insurance inclusions are Not publicly disclosed on the sourced pages used here.

Rewards and Ongoing Value

The sourced pages position this product’s value around fees and digital banking features rather than points earn. Ongoing value is primarily fee-based (no Macquarie international purchase fee and no Macquarie overseas ATM fee), plus a stated variable interest rate of 2.75% p.a. on transaction account balances.

App Experience and Security

Macquarie’s app pages describe features including real-time transaction notifications, budgeting and categorisation tools, receipt uploads, card activation and PIN management, and transaction alerts that show local and AUD amounts for foreign-currency card spend. The travel page also describes travel-mode controls and support prompts in-app.
